Parent-delivered behavior therapy

Parents of children with ADHD often struggle to find resources. However, behavioral parent training is an option that can help families to develop greater skills and strategies to handle issues. These methods have proven to be efficient. They are also an excellent alternative to medication.

Training for parents to be able to behave is an approach that is focused on improving the interaction between parents and children. The goal of the behavioral parent training is to boost positive behavior and decrease problem behavior. It is applicable to any age child. This kind of program is usually given in a group environment. Certain kids can benefit from this program, while others may need additional individual work with counselors.

Behavior management techniques focused on changing negative interactions between parents and children are also efficient. These interventions not only lessen family conflict , but also enhance the overall health of the family and well-being.

As a substitute for medication the parent-led therapy for behavior is an option for children with ADHD. Studies have shown that ADHD symptoms can be reduced by implementing behavioral interventions. While some children require medication, most benefit from behavioral therapies. Medicine isn't a good first option for children younger than. Experts believe that medication and behavior therapy work best when they are combined. This allows the body of the child to respond to the medication and reduces the dosage required.

The efficacy of parent-led behavior therapy for ADHD is well-documented. A study sponsored by the Institute of Education Sciences found that 75% of kids with ADHD treated through behavioral therapy saw positive results. Other studies have found that online behavioral therapy can be just as effective as in-person training.

While the parent-directed behavior therapy for ADHD has been confirmed to be effective, more research is required to identify the most effective strategies of treatment. Research should be focused on how to adapt the intervention to families with multiple stressors. Research should also uncover effective mechanisms for change so that treatment changes are feasible.

Most programs use the two-stage model, which teaches parents to comprehend and manage their children's symptoms. The first stage focuses on ADHD psychoeducation, while the second stage helps parents to teach their children positive behavior. These sessions typically last eight to sixteen sessions.

The second phase involves altering the child's behavior through reward systems, antecedents, and consequences. Most BPT programs offer positive contingent rewards like token economies, points systems, and rewards for activity. Similarly, most programs incorporate the best practices for parenting, like praise and consistency.

Research on ADHD treatment using parent-directed behavior therapy suggests that a combination of medication and behavioral therapies is the best solution. Combining treatment with behavior management can lower dosages of medication and reduce the number sessions required for the best results.
